  Social bread for the citizens from the town Prilep

“Zito Prilep” (Grain Prilep), which owner is the famous Macedonian businessman Georgia- George Atanasovski, started to sell 550 grams bread, type 850, for 12 denars that is intended for more than 5.000 social families. Socials that will confirm their status with check for taken social help, in one of the shops in the town can also buy flour type 500 for 14 denars per kilogram, in bag. For now, only 1.500 breads are put for sell, but with announcement that the daily production will increase if there is interest. It’s planned this bread to be sell also in Krivogastani, Pashino, Ruvci, Lazani, Erekovci and Rapotovo, but there, the bread will cost 13 denars because of the transport expenses.
 
     
  Macedonian – Russian Chamber of commerce

Recently in Skopje was promoted the Macedonian – Russian Chamber of commerce. On this promotion the Vice president Minco Jordanov has pointed out that he expect investments, especially in the field of energetic, non-ferrous and ferrous metallurgy. Vladimir Arascenko, representative of the semi governmental commission for commercial – technical support has added that the Russian side will work on the stronger collaboration between the businessmen from these two countries. Macedonian – Russian Chamber of commerce is formed on March last year and 30 companies are members, until now.
 
     
  Arrested pyromaniac from Skopje

The Ministry of internal affairs has arrested the person Gagarin Z. (41), suspected that on March 23, around 12:15, has set a fire in the building number 8 on the street “George Sugare” in the settlement “11October”. The inspection from the police, have established that Gagarin has set a fire with the trash paper in the basement. He has committed another fire, but the fire was extinguished on time thanks to the fast intervention of the fire prevention service. In the fire on March 23 four persons have died and 11 persons have asked for medical help. Recently, the appearance of fires is often in Skopje.

Spring fashion week

From 6 to 10 of April on the Exhibition in Skopje, spring fashion week will be held in the Week of fashion. Fourteen designers and twenty-one brands will participate with presentation of their newest collections. The exhibition will be open by “Fashion group” from Skopje, which will present the newest collection from the world famous companies “Bitciani”, “Mango” etc. The last night of this exhibition is reserved for the Macedonian designers Seka Radoncic, Suzana Dimova, Rosica Mrsic and Slavica Blazevska, as well as for the pupils from the textile school “Goce Delcev” from Tetovo.

  RISTO PENOV WITHDRAWS CANDIDACY FOR SKOPJE MAYOR


Risto Penov announced Wednesday that he withdrew his candidacy for Skopje Mayor.
"I decided to withdraw my candidacy. I will close the election headquarters and prepare the Cabinet for Trifun Kostovski", Penov stated at the press conference.
As he stated, the decision came as a result of the citizens' will to puit their confidence into the hands of Kostovski.
"We worked with a lot of enthusiasm in the past 8 years. Skopje has been a construction site, but citizens probably ask for more. I am very proud from my prior work, because I had the chance to feel the satisfaction of Skopje citizens with the realization of over 2,000 projects. However, they ask for more, and that is why I respect their decision", Skopje mayor candidate of coalition "Together for Macedonia", Penov said.
Trifun Kostovski won 110,077 or 48,90 percent of votes in the first round, followed by Penov with 63,022 or 28 percent.
